Btw guys It's not Drm so much as a change in the way they are fighting cheats. D1 and D2 were client based software which means the game ran on your pc and you could run software to mod your game and generally run amuck The idea with requiring a connection is to play is more like a mmorpg with more info housed in the servers to cut down on this sort of behavior which is Doubly important with the real money ah coming into play. besides Who Doesn't have a Constant connection nowadays I mean really? iv sat in random restaurants and leeched enough wireless to play online games it's not the 90's any more guys.
